* linux build: update to Build.sh fix for some platforms

The initialization of the Rom dat file used the pipe (|) operator to build an initial empty file.

But the pipe operator | may sometimes return a non-zero exit code for some linux platforms, if the
the streams are closed before dd has fully processed the stream.

This issue occured on a travis linux ubuntu image.

Solution was to change to redirection.

;
; Program: MKDIR
; Author: Richard Conn
; Version: 3.2
; Date: 20 Nov 84
; Previous Versions: 3.1 (28 Aug 84), 3.0 (5 Mar 84)
;
version equ 32
;
; MKDIR is used to edit existing named directory files and to
; create new ones.
;
;
; Basic Equates
;
z3env SET 0f400h ;address of ZCPR3 Environment
;
fcb equ 5ch
tbuff equ 80h
cr equ 0dh
lf equ 0ah
;
; SYSLIB Routines
;
ext print,putud,getud,logud,retud,zfname,getenv
ext cout,crlf,compb,capine,pfn1
ext f$open,f$read,f$close
ext f$make,f$write,initfcb,f$delete,f$exist,gfa
ext bbline,padc,codend,sksp
ext hmovb,hfilb
ext sort
ext z3init,getndr,getwhl

;
; Compute Number of 128-byte blocks in Named Dir
; Return with Number in A and HL pting to it
;
getnd:
call getndr ; get ptr to NDR and number of entries in A
push h ; save ptr
mvi h,0 ; HL = value
mov l,a
dad h ; *2
mov d,h ; DE = value * 2
mov e,l
dad h ; *4
dad h ; *8
dad h ; *16
dad d ; *18
mov a,h ; /128
rlc
ani 0feh
mov h,a
mov a,l
rlc
ani 1
ora h ; A = value * 18 / 128
inr a ; +1
pop h ; get ptr
ret
